Business and Security Certificates

For organizations, "purchasing a certificate" typically describes digital security or functional requirements. These are not merely instructional however are functional requirements for doing service in the 21st century.

Digital Security: SSL Certificates

A Secure Sockets Layer (SSL) certificate is a digital credential that validates a website's identity and enables an encrypted connection. Buying an SSL is no longer optional; it is a requirement for SEO and customer trust.

SSL TypeRecognition LevelBest For
Domain Validated (DV)Low (Email-based)Personal blogs, little websites
Company Validated (OV)Medium (Business check)Informational organization sites
Extended Validation (EV)High (Strict verification)E-commerce, Financial institutions

Functional Excellence: ISO Certifications

ISO (International Organization for Standardization) certificates are purchased by services to prove they meet international standards for quality, safety, and efficiency. Typical examples consist of ISO 9001 (Quality Management) and ISO 27001 (Information Security).

Critical Considerations Before You Buy

While the advantages are clear, the process of buying a certificate must be approached with care. The marketplace is sadly filled with "diploma mills" that offer phony qualifications for a fee.

List for Verifying a Certification Provider:

  • Accreditation: Is the issuing body acknowledged by market leaders or educational boards?
  • Exam Rigor: Does the certificate need an assessment, or is it simply "pay-to-play"? Authentic worth depends on the difficulty of achievement.
  • Expiration/Renewal: Many high-value certificates (like the PMP or AWS) expire. This makes sure that the holder's knowledge remains existing.
  • Company Demand: Search task boards to see if employers specifically request the certificate you are considering.
  • Cost-to-Value Ratio: Compare the expense of the course and test versus the anticipated income boost or organization revenue growth.
